APPLYING SPATIAL ANALYSIS TECHNIQUES TO MAP URBAN AREAS AT RISK OF FLOODS

The knowledge of the areas susceptible to the occurrence of floods contributes to the urban planning and to the minimization of the effects to which the population is exposed. This study aimed to identify sites that are prone to floods in the urban area of the main hydrographic basin of the city of Irati, State of Paraná. For this mapping, we used a Geographic Information System (GIS) associated with methodologies including fuzzy logic and hierarchical analysis. For that, criteria for analysis were the altitude, slope, distance of water courses and degree of urbanization. The results showed that 3,645 km² of the Irati urban perimeter, about 13,8% of the study area, present some degree of susceptibility to floods. The generation of maps with degrees of susceptibility varying from 0 (null) to 1 (high) was a good visual indicator to identify points of greater or lesser risk of riverbed extravasationDownloads
